Phagua Population - Chatra, Jharkhand
Phagua is a medium size village located in Pratappur Block of Chatra district, Jharkhand with total 71 families residing. The Phagua village has population of 424 of which 214 are males while 210 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Phagua village population of children with age 0-6 is 100 which makes up 23.58 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Phagua village is 981 which is higher than Jharkhand state average of 948. Child Sex Ratio for the Phagua as per census is 1083, higher than Jharkhand average of 948.
Phagua village has lower literacy rate compared to Jharkhand. In 2011, literacy rate of Phagua village was 55.56 % compared to 66.41 % of Jharkhand. In Phagua Male literacy stands at 66.27 % while female literacy rate was 44.30 %.

Phagua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 71 | - | - |
Population | 424 | 214 | 210 |
Child (0-6) | 100 | 48 | 52 |
Schedule Caste | 223 | 112 | 111 |
Schedule Tribe | 22 | 8 | 14 |
Literacy | 55.56 % | 66.27 % | 44.30 % |
Total Workers | 164 | 81 | 83 |
Main Worker | 1 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 163 | 80 | 83 |
